programações de sequência de expedição

Programações de expedição de sequência são programações pull call-off que são geradas Assembly Control usando o sistema de fornecimento controlado por ordem/SILS.

Para atualizar uma linha de programação de sequência de expedição, a ordem de montagem que gerou a linha de programação de sequência de expedição deve ser alterada.

Para criar linhas de programação de sequência de expedição

Se o Assembly Control fizer o call-off das mercadorias via sistema de fornecimento SILS, o LN realizará as seguintes etapas:

  1. Em Assembly Control, um número de referência/ID é gerado, o que representa uma combinação de Nº identif. veículo, Est. linha e Kit de montagem.
  2. Se for feito um call-off, uma linha de programação para cada item é gerada na sessão Linhas da programação de compra (tdpur3111m000) e o ID de referência gerado é inserido no campo ID de referência.
  3. Para cada linha da programação, os dados de sequência de expedição são inseridos na sessão Dados de sequência de expedição (tdpur3517m000).
  4. Para cada linha de programação de sequência de expedição, um registro é inserido na sessão Linhas de liberação de compra - Dados de sequência de expedição (tdpur3523m000).

Para atualizar linhas de programação de sequência de expedição

Para atualizar uma linha de programação de sequência de expedição, a ordem de montagem que gerou a linha de programação de sequência de expedição deve ser alterada.

Há dois tipos de atualizações:

  • Campos não únicos

    As atualizações são feitas em campos que não são únicos.

    Na sessão Dados de sequência de expedição (tdpur3517m000), essas são atualizações em campos, como:

    • Seq. tar.
    • Quantidade
    • Data da necessidade
    • ID lista opçs.
  • Campos únicos

    As atualizações são feitas em campos únicos. Essas são atualizações em outros campos na sessão Dados de sequência de expedição (tdpur3517m000), como Kit de montagem, Nº identif. veículo, Est. linha e assim por diante.

A ação que o LN toma não depende somente do tipo de campo a ser atualizado, como também se a linha de programação de sequência de expedição já foi enviada em uma liberação de compra.

Nota

No campo Enviado da sessão Dados de sequência de expedição (tdpur3517m000), é possível visualizar se a linha de programação de sequência de expedição já foi enviada em uma liberação de compra.

Para atualizar linhas de sequência de expedição ainda não enviadas

  • Se o Assembly Control mudar qualquer campo em uma linha de sequência de expedição, o campo aplicável é simplesmente atualizado na sessão Linhas da programação de compra (tdpur3111m000), na sessão Dados de sequência de expedição (tdpur3517m000) e na sessão Linhas de liberação de compra - Dados de sequência de expedição (tdpur3523m000). O status da linha de programação permanece Ordem gerada na sessão Linhas da programação de compra (tdpur3111m000) e Criado na sessãoDados de sequência de expedição (tdpur3517m000)/sessão Linhas de liberação de compra - Dados de sequência de expedição (tdpur3523m000).
  • Se o Assembly Control desejar excluir uma necessidade, a linha de programação de sequência de expedição aplicável na sessão Linhas da programação de compra (tdpur3111m000) e na sessão Dados de sequência de expedição (tdpur3517m000) recebe o status Cancelado. A linha é simplesmente removida da sessão Linhas de liberação de compra - Dados de sequência de expedição (tdpur3523m000).

Para atualizar um campo único em uma linha de sequência de expedição já enviada em uma liberação de compra

Se for feita uma atualização em um campo único, o LN realiza as seguintes etapas:

  1. A linha de programação de sequência de expedição antiga na sessão Linhas da programação de compra (tdpur3111m000) recebe o status Cancelado.
  2. O registro correspondente na sessão Dados de sequência de expedição (tdpur3517m000) mantém o status Criado, mas outro registro é inserido com o status Cancelado. O valor do campo Revisão da linha de programação de sequência de expedição cancelada é incrementado, uma vez que o status da linha muda de Criado para Cancelado.
  3. A linha de sequência de expedição cancelada da sessão Dados de sequência de expedição (tdpur3517m000) é inserida na sessão Linhas de liberação de compra - Dados de sequência de expedição (tdpur3523m000) sob uma nova Revisão de liberação. O motivo para isso é que o cancelamento também deve ser comunicado ao fornecedor usando uma (nova) liberação de compra.
  4. Uma nova linha de programação de sequência de expedição é criada com o status Ordem gerada na sessão Linhas da programação de compra (tdpur3111m000) e o status Criado na sessão Dados de sequência de expedição (tdpur3517m000)/Linhas de liberação de compra - Dados de sequência de expedição (tdpur3523m000).

Para atualizar um campo não exclusivo em uma linha de sequência de expedição já enviada em uma liberação de compra

Se for feita uma atualização em um campo que não seja exclusivo, o LN realizará as seguintes etapas:

  1. A linha de programação de sequência de expedição antiga na sessão Linhas da programação de compra (tdpur3111m000) simplesmente é atualizada é mantém o status Ordem gerada.
  2. A linha de programação de sequência de expedição na sessão Dados de sequência de expedição (tdpur3517m000) mantém o status Criado, mas outro registro é inserido com o status Modificado. O valor do campo Revisão da linha de programação de sequência de expedição modificado é incrementado, uma vez que o status da linha muda de Criado para Modificado.
  3. A linha de sequência de expedição modificada da sessão Dados de sequência de expedição (tdpur3517m000) é inserida na sessão Linhas de liberação de compra - Dados de sequência de expedição (tdpur3523m000) sob uma nova Revisão de liberação. O motivo para isso é que a modificação também deve ser comunicada ao fornecedor usando uma (nova) liberação de compra.

Exemplo 1 - Para criar linhas de programação de sequência de expedição

Necessidades de Assembly Control:

Número VIN Seq. de trabalho Kit de montagem Estação de linha Item Data Quantidade
VIN001 JS001 K01 LS01 ITEM1 10/01/99 8h 2
VIN001 JS001 K01 LS01 ITEM2 10/01/99 8h 4
VIN001 JS001 K01 LS01 ITEM3 10/01/99 8h 4
VIN002 JS002 K02 LS01 ITEM1 10/01/99 12h 2
VIN002 JS002 K02 LS01 ITEM2 10/01/99 12h 5
VIN002 JS002 K02 LS01 ITEM4 10/01/99 12h 4
VIN003 JS003 K03 LS01 ITEM1 10/01/99 16h 2
VIN003 JS003 K03 LS01 ITEM2 10/01/99 16h 4
VIN003 JS003 K03 LS01 ITEM5 10/01/99 16h 8

Resultados na sessão Linhas da programação de compra (tdpur3111m000):

Número da programação Pos. Item Data da necessidade Quantidade
SCH0001 10 ITEM1 10/01/99 8h 2
SCH0002 10 ITEM2 10/01/99 8h 4
SCH0003 10 ITEM3 10/01/99 8h 4
SCH0001 20 ITEM1 10/01/99 12h 2
SCH0002 20 ITEM2 10/01/99 12h 5
SCH0004 10 ITEM4 10/01/99 12h 4
SCH0001 30 ITEM1 10/01/99 16h 2
SCH0002 30 ITEM2 10/01/99 16h 4
SCH0005 10 ITEM5 10/01/99 16h 8

Resultados na sessão Dados de sequência de expedição (tdpur3517m000):

Programação Pos. Revisão seq. Nº identif. veículo Seq. de trabalho Kit Estação de linha Item Data Quantidade Status
SCH0001 10 1 VIN001 JS001 K01 LS01 ITEM1 10/01/99 8h 2 Criado
SCH0002 10 1 VIN001 JS001 K01 LS01 ITEM2 10/01/99 8h 4 Criado
SCH0003 10 1 VIN001 JS001 K01 LS01 ITEM3 10/01/99 8h 4 Criado
SCH0001 20 1 VIN002 JS002 K02 LS01 ITEM1 10/01/99 12h 2 Criado
SCH0002 20 1 VIN002 JS002 K02 LS01 ITEM2 10/01/99 12h 5 Criado
SCH0004 10 1 VIN002 JS002 K02 LS01 ITEM4 10/01/99 12h 4 Criado
SCH0001 30 1 VIN003 JS003 K03 LS01 ITEM1 10/01/99 16h 2 Criado
SCH0002 30 1 VIN003 JS003 K03 LS01 ITEM2 10/01/99 16h 4 Criado
SCH0005 10 1 VIN003 JS003 K03 LS01 ITEM5 10/01/99 16h 8 Criado

Resultados na sessão Linhas de liberação de compra - Dados de sequência de expedição (tdpur3523m000):

Número de liberação Revisão de liberação Pos. liberação Programação Pos. programação Revisão seq. Item Quantidade Status
REL001 0 10 SCH0001 10 1 ITEM1 2 Criado
REL001 0 20 SCH0002 10 1 ITEM2 4 Criado
REL001 0 30 SCH0003 10 1 ITEM3 4 Criado
REL001 0 40 SCH0001 20 1 ITEM1 2 Criado
REL001 0 50 SCH0002 20 1 ITEM2 5 Criado
REL001 0 60 SCH0004 10 1 ITEM4 4 Criado
REL001 0 70 SCH0001 30 1 ITEM1 2 Criado
REL001 0 80 SCH0002 30 1 ITEM2 4 Criado
REL001 0 90 SCH0005 10 1 ITEM5 8 Criado

Exemplo 2 - Para atualizar linhas de programação de sequência de expedição

O módulo Assembly Control envia as seguintes atualizações:

  • o VIN001 em JS001 é substituído por VIN004 em JS001
  • para VIN003, a quantidade do ITEM2 é aumentada de 4 para 6
  • Todas as necessidades do exemplo 1 já foram enviadas em uma liberação de compra.

Como resultado, as seguintes alterações são feitas na sessão Linhas da programação de compra (tdpur3111m000):

Cancelado
Programação Pos. Item Data da necessidade Quantidade Status
SCH0001 10 ITEM1 10/01/99 8h 2 Cancelado
SCH0002 10 ITEM2 10/01/99 8h 4 Cancelado
SCH0003 10 ITEM3 10/01/99 8h 4 Cancelado
Atualizado
Programação Pos. Item Data da necessidade Quantidade Status
SCH0002 30 ITEM2 10/01/99 16h 6 Ordem gerada
Novo
Programação Pos. Item Data da necessidade Quantidade Status
SCH001 40 ITEM1 10/01/99 8h 2 Ordem gerada
SCH002 40 ITEM2 10/01/99 8h 4 Ordem gerada
SCH003 20 ITEM3 10/01/99 8h 4 Ordem gerada

Como resultado, as seguintes alterações são feitas na sessão Dados de sequência de expedição (tdpur3517m000):

Programação Pos. Revisão seq. Nº identif. veículo Seq. de trabalho Kit Item Data Quantidade Enviado Status
SCH0001 10 1 VIN001 JS001 K01 ITEM1 10/01/99 8h 2 Sim Criado
SCH0001 10 2 VIN001 JS001 K01 ITEM1 10/01/99 8h 2 Não Cancelado
SCH0001 40 1 VIN004 JS001 K04 ITEM1 10/01/99 8h 2 Não Criado
SCH0002 10 1 VIN001 JS001 K01 ITEM2 10/01/99 8h 4 Sim Criado
SCH0002 10 2 VIN001 JS001 K01 ITEM2 10/01/99 8h 4 Não Cancelado
SCH0002 40 1 VIN004 JS001 K04 ITEM2 10/01/99 8h 4 Não Criado
SCH0003 10 1 VIN001 JS001 K01 ITEM3 10/01/99 8h 4 Sim Criado
SCH0003 10 2 VIN001 JS001 K01 ITEM3 10/01/99 8h 4 Não Cancelado
SCH0003 20 1 VIN004 JS001 K04 ITEM3 10/01/99 8h 4 Não Criado
SCH0002 30 1 VIN003 JS003 K03 ITEM2 10/01/99 16h 4 Sim Criado
SCH0002 30 2 VIN003 JS003 K03 ITEM2 10/01/99 16h 6 Não Modificado

Como resultado, as seguintes alterações são feitas na sessão Linhas de liberação de compra - Dados de sequência de expedição (tdpur3523m000):

Número de liberação Revisão de liberação Pos. liberação Programação Pos. programação Revisão seq. Item Quantidade Status
REL001 1 10 SCH0001 10 2 ITEM1 2 Cancelado
REL001 1 20 SCH0002 10 2 ITEM2 4 Cancelado
REL001 1 30 SCH0003 10 2 ITEM3 4 Cancelado
REL001 1 80 SCH0002 30 2 ITEM2 6 Modificado
REL001 1 100 SCH0001 40 1 ITEM1 2 Criado
REL001 1 110 SCH0002 40 1 ITEM2 4 Criado
REL001 1 120 SCH0003 20 1 ITEM3 4 Criado